Bring ultimate realism and a grimdark atmosphere to your tabletop battlefields with this highly detailed set of fallen sci-fi soldiers. Whether you are building immersive dioramas, adding grim historical weight to your terrain, or creating custom objective markers, these miniatures are the perfect addition to any sci-fi wargaming setup.

These models are heavily inspired by classic imperial shock troops, making them ideal proxies and thematic additions for armies like the Imperial Guard / Astra Militarum in 28mm and 32mm scale wargames.

What is included in the package:

  • Ready-to-Print 3MF File: Includes all models already pre-cut, flattened, and optimized for easy 3D printing and seamless placement on bases or terrain surfaces.
  • Raw Full Files: Includes the uncut, full-body versions of the models, giving you complete freedom for advanced scaling, custom digital kitbashing, or alternative positioning.

Features:

  • Scale: 28mm / 32mm (easily scalable in your slicer)
  • High-fidelity details (armor plates, las-rifles, combat gear)
  • Perfect for objective markers, wound counters, or scenery decoration.
